We all love holidays and events for the opportunity to have fun, relax our souls and eat deliciously. Many people take holiday lunches or dinners as relaxation for themselves. Do not forget that overeating negatively affects the functioning of the gastrointestinal tract. That is why it is worth familiarizing yourself with some useful rules that will help you avoid unnecessary stress on the stomach and help maintain your excellent mood and health both during the holiday and after it.

What not to do if you are going to a festive lunch or dinner

Don't go to an event on an empty stomach. If you are very hungry, and the feast is still far away, then prepare yourself a protein shake or drink a glass of milk, which will help you enrich your body with protein and useful microelements, vitamins. But you should not gorge yourself before the holiday. Many of us cannot deny ourselves dishes that entice with their aroma. You will most likely want to try them, but if your stomach was full before the event, there is a danger of hurting yourself.

Also, you should not skip the planned workout on the day of the event, because, as you know, physical activity allows the metabolism to accelerate, which will positively affect the further digestion of food.

Don't drink too much alcohol. A glass of dry wine will be appropriate, but nothing more, since you should not forget that alcoholic drinks are very high in calories.

What to do during a festive lunch or dinner

You should eat fiber, which is found mostly in vegetables. On the festive table there is always a wide variety of dishes: meat, fatty and so on. You should choose vegetable salads as they aid digestion and fill your stomach faster.

Also, do not forget about physical activity during the holidays. Are you invited to dance? Go with confidence! And raise your mood, and burn calories, and you will not tempt yourself with food that is on the festive table.

If you want to eat something fatty or food that is rich in fast carbohydrates (dessert), then you should put yourself a small portion and chew slowly. This way, your stomach will be satiated and will no longer want more supplements.

Food should be washed down with non-carbonated mineral water. It is best to avoid carbonated drinks that irritate the stomach lining.

Just in case, take with you a drug that can improve the functioning of the digestive system. Be healthy and love the holidays!
